Relevant BUGIDs: 411390
Purpose of commit: new feature Commit summary: --------------- 2007-06-22 Thorsten Kukuk <kukuk@thkukuk.de> * modules/pam_access/pam_access.c: Add new syntax for groups in access.conf to differentiate group names from account names. Based on patch from Julien Lecomte <julien@famille-lecomte.net>, solves feature request [#411390]. * modules/pam_access/access.conf: Add example for new group syntax. * modules/pam_access/access.conf.5.xml: Document new syntax.
